By ALEX LEARY, Times Staff WriterThe man was one of two shooting victims dropped off at Bayfront Medical Center late Wednesday.
ST. PETERSBURG - A dark colored sport utility vehicle dropped off two shooting victims at Bayfront Medical Center late Wednesday and one of the victims was later pronounced dead, police said.
Detectives had few details about the shooting and were waiting for the other man to come out of surgery for questioning. The driver of the SUV did not stick around after arriving at the hospital about 11:43 p.m.
The man who died was identified as Andre Lewis Carnegie, 20. The other man is Bryan Joel Serrano-Ortiz, 18. Both men are from Tampa, police said, but the shootings are believed to have taken place in St. Petersburg.
